Default The Bose Stereo

I bought a '91 ZR-1 last saturday. The two left speakers did not work. I bought the correct amps from Ecklers and installed them today. All speakers are working now.

I have heard people say that they don't like the Bose system, but I have to admit I am very satisfied with the sound. Just got back from a drive listening to AC/DC Back In Black...Awsome sounding for a stock stereo.

The Bose in my 90 sounded pretty good until first the LF amp went then the RF. Right now I have only rears working and they are probably going to die soon. Bose sounds good but reliability is pretty poor. I am not going to fix it but I am going to replace it.

I was actually quite suprised that the Bose stereos are nicely balanced units. They may not sound as "good" to some people because they do not emphasize the bottom end of the frequency range just like some aftermarket stereos. In today's culture, music is essentially bottom-heavy and not well-balanced. good luck with my bose so far.kinda like how its pretty well dialed in with all controls set to center.i prefer ***** over push buttons anyday.
mine sounds good even at full volume,no distortion.
i also really like the speed sensitve volume.nice to pull up to an intersection and have the volume drop down.you dont think about it until you drive something that doesnt do that.then its "what?gotta turn the volume down?how lame is that?
the bose was ahead of its time for sure and still is quite adequit(sp) unless your really into audio gear.
i wouldnt mind having more thump,and will put something newer in probly soon.mainly because the bose is what it is.no outputs to add amps or subs or anything.not adaptable in any way...
still pretty darn impressive for a stock car radio.
